So I bought a poker 2 from a guy, and I feel like something is really messed up software wise. I press shift to do a capital,and it acts like a caps lock key, the windows key does the same, the actual caps lock key seems to do absolutely nothing. I tried that factory reset thing (Function and R untill the space bar flashes etc) but it didn't change anything. I dont have the user manual and I really just want this keyboard to act normally. Can anyone help?

Yes, switching capslock and win is a DIP switch setting. You need to read the manual. Factory reseting instructions are in the manual, you don't need to know how to program it to factory reset it. Though, you should know how to do this just so you understand how to use it.
